帮助理解项目的工具?

时间:2013-12-24 17:03:20

标签: project

我在java EE中有一个大项目(不是我的),起初当我看到它有很多类时,当我尝试理解一个类的方法时,有另一个类在其中调用方法并且一次又一次,这很难理解代码(没有文档)是否有任何工具可以帮助我?

1 个答案:

答案 0 :(得分:1)

不幸的是,实际上没有任何工具可以帮助解决这个问题,您可以希望最多的是有人为您正在查看的代码创建了一个UML文档。但是,由于情况并非如此,最好的起点是主方法并慢慢遍历设置。我发现保留注释和图表,描述(功能上)事物的作用以及它们发生的顺序是有帮助的。